It didn't take Mazda long to put its recently announced Mazda Biante 8-seater minivan into production, better yet yesterday Mazda celebrated the Biante job #1 ceremony at its Ujina Plant in Japan. The new Zoom-Zoom minivan will go on sale in Japan on July 8 2008 and pricing will start at yen 2,199,000 and ranges all the way to yen 2,689,000 including taxes.

The Mazda Bianta comes with a choice of two engines, a 2.0 liter DOHC DISI (Direct Injection) and a 2.3 liter DOHC, and front-wheel-drive or 4-wheel-drive. The 2.0 liter engine is coupled to either a 4 speed automatic (FWD) or a 5 speed automatic (4WD) while the 2.3 liter power plant is mated to a 5 speed automatic with manual mode.

President Imaki said: “The launch of the all-new Biante marks Mazda’s entry into Japan’s mid-size ‘tall’ minivan segment. In terms of sales volume, it is second only to the compact car segment.” The tall minivan measures 4,715 mm in length, 1,770 mm width and 1,835 in height and offers plenty of room for its eight passengers.

Prices mentioned are without optional packages, so it is safe to say that the 'skate-board' wheels can be upgraded to something more wheel-arch filling.
